The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in the City of London requiring Java sk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 28 May 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
28 May 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 40 32 18
Rank change year-on-year -8 -14 -7
Permanent jobs citing Java 144 144 358
As % of all permanent jobs in the City of London 3.46% 7.61% 11.28%
As % of the Programming Languages category 14.43% 16.36% 23.77%
Number of salaries quoted 112 115 323
10th Percentile £62,750 £65,500 £62,500
25th Percentile £80,938 £76,250 £70,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£100,000 £92,500 £90,000
Median % change year-on-year +8.11% +2.78% -5.26%
75th Percentile £101,250 £121,250 £112,500
90th Percentile £122,200 £151,500 £122,500
Central London median annual salary £100,000 £99,000 £90,000
% change year-on-year +1.01% +10.00% -5.26%
